Solve the equation.
2x − 17 = 4

A. 7.5
B. 10.5
C. 11
D. 12.5

Add 17 to both sides. 
[tex]2x - 17 + 17 = 4 + 17[/tex]
Now simplify by adding applicable things on both sides. You now have 
[tex]2x = 21[/tex]
Now divide both sides by 2 to isolate the x. 
[tex]x = \frac{21}{2} [/tex]
This is, in decimal form, 10.5; solution B.
